Nudel: This is a small, downtown restaurant featuring three course(00)

Nudel: This is a small, downtown restaurant featuring three course(00)

Image gallery: Nudel Lenox Ma

Nudel: This is a small, downtown restaurant featuring three course Off On A Tangent: Nudel Restaurant, Lenox, MA Nudel Restaurant, Lenox - Restaurant Reviews, Phone Number & Photos